Rick Ross Shooting: Police Obtain Video Footage, 50 Cent Doubts Shooting on Twitter

Rick Ross Shooting – Rick Ross crashed his Rolls-Royce in Ft. Lauderdale, Florida early Monday morning after allegedly becoming the target of a drive by shooting. Meanwhile, 50 Cent is skeptic of the drive by and is accusing Ross of staging the entire ordeal.

According to TMZ Rick Ross was driving the Rolls-Royce with a female passenger when a car suddenly pulled up beside his vehicle and fired several shots into his car.

The female passenger was Shateria L Moragne-el, 28, who the “Hustlin” rapper is supposedly dating.

It is believed that they were the only two passengers in the vehicle and they both escaped without injury.

Local reports are revealing that “dozens” of shots were fired into the car and they were all intended for Ross.

Although the suspects of the crime fled the scene before police could arrive it has been confirmed that security cameras from a nearby building were taping during the time of the incident and may have caught the shooting on tape. Cops aren’t hopefully that the footage will reveal any faces, but they are hoping it will help them identify the vehicle that was used in the shooting.

No suspects have been named in the shooting and the one of the few witnesses that stepped forward could only confirm Ross’s identity.

Beth Balk, a waitress at the nearby Floridian Restaurant, told The Sun that she was asleep when she heard the bang of a loud crash outside. It was then that she discovered the silver Rolls Royce smashed up against her building.

While she did see both Ross and Moragne-el in the car she could not tell who they were until police showed photos of the victims to her later. After seeing the photo of the famous rapper Balk confirmed that he was the one she saw inside the car after the crash.

“Yes, that’s definitely the guy,” she said after looking at the photo.

Detective DeAnna Garcia believe the incident started around 5 a.m. along Las Olas Boulevard.

“An unknown vehicle shot a couple of rounds,” Garcia said. “The vehicle was not struck.”

While the vehicle wasn’t hit with the bullets, it did cause William L. Roberts (Rick Ross’s government name) to swerve to avoid the bullets and run off the road into the Floridian Restaurant.

While police are gathering surveillance footage of the incident to try to identify suspects, rapper 50 cent who has been beefing with Ross for a while now, thinks he has the entire incident figure out.

According to the Curtis Jackson III, 50 Cent’s real name, the entire drive-by shooting and car crash was staged.

An NBC affiliate gave their version of the story reporting, “Police officials say shots were fired around 5 a.m. in the area of Southeast 15th Avenue and E. Las Olas Boulevard… the Rolls Royce was traveling eastbound on Las Olas when another vehicle opened fire on it, police said…When the Rolls tried to get away, it crashed into the building at 311 Southeast 15th Avenue.”
